What are the popular events and traditions at Gonzaga University?

Gonzaga University hosts several distinctive events that contribute to its vibrant campus life. The Silent Disco is a unique experience where students enjoy music through wireless headphones, creating a shared yet individualized atmosphere for dancing and socializing. Another notable tradition is the Battle of the Zag Bands, a spirited competition that showcases the musical talents of various student bands, fostering school pride and entertainment. Additionally, the Kennel Campout offers students an opportunity to engage in outdoor activities and community building through an overnight camping event. These events reflect the university's commitment to fostering a dynamic and inclusive student environment.

What are the student housing and dining options at Gonzaga University?

Gonzaga University offers college-owned housing with options for both male and female students residing on campus. Approximately 51% of the student body lives in these campus residences, providing a community-oriented living environment. Freshmen have the convenience of being allowed to park on campus, which can enhance daily mobility and ease of access.

A significant portion of students, about 49%, commute rather than live on campus, indicating diverse living arrangements among the student population. The campus supports modern connectivity needs by providing high-speed internet access throughout its residential facilities, catering to both academic and personal requirements.
